In recent years, the rise of cryptocurrencies has sparked a global interest in blockchain technology. Among all cryptocurrencies, Bitcoin remains the most popular and influential. However, Bitcoin mining, the process of validating transactions and adding them to the blockchain, requires significant computational power and energy consumption. As a result, Bitcoin mining funding has become a crucial factor in the success of the Bitcoin network. This article aims to explore the importance of Bitcoin mining funding and its impact on the blockchain ecosystem.
Bitcoin mining funding is essential for the sustainability and security of the Bitcoin network. Miners are responsible for maintaining the integrity of the blockchain by verifying transactions and adding them to the network. In return, they receive Bitcoin rewards as a form of compensation. However, the process of mining Bitcoin is highly energy-intensive and requires substantial investment in hardware, software, and electricity.
The first aspect of Bitcoin mining funding is hardware investment. Miners need to purchase specialized equipment, such as Application-Specific Integrated Circuits (ASICs), which are designed to perform the complex calculations required for mining. These ASICs can cost thousands of dollars, and the cost of maintenance and upgrades can be equally expensive. As the difficulty of mining increases, miners must invest in more powerful hardware to stay competitive.
The second aspect of Bitcoin mining funding is electricity consumption. Mining operations require a significant amount of electricity to power the computers and cooling systems needed to keep the hardware running efficiently. In some cases, electricity costs can exceed the revenue generated from mining rewards. This has led to the emergence of mining farms in countries with low electricity costs, such as China, Iceland, and Kazakhstan.
The third aspect of Bitcoin mining funding is software investment. Miners need to invest in mining software that can optimize their operations and improve their chances of finding a valid block. This software can range from simple command-line tools to complex, user-friendly applications. Additionally, miners must stay up-to-date with the latest developments in the Bitcoin network, as changes to the protocol can impact their mining efficiency.
Despite the challenges, Bitcoin mining funding remains a vital component of the blockchain ecosystem. Here are some reasons why:
1. Security: Bitcoin mining ensures the security of the network by requiring a significant amount of computational power to alter the blockchain. This makes it nearly impossible for a single entity to control the network or manipulate transactions.
2. Decentralization: Bitcoin mining helps maintain the decentralized nature of the network. By distributing mining power across various locations, the network becomes less susceptible to attacks and manipulation.
3. Innovation: The competition among miners drives innovation in hardware, software, and energy efficiency. This leads to advancements in the overall performance and sustainability of the Bitcoin network.
4. Economic incentives: Bitcoin mining rewards incentivize individuals and organizations to participate in the network. This encourages widespread adoption and contributes to the growth of the cryptocurrency market.
In conclusion, Bitcoin mining funding is a critical factor in the success of the Bitcoin network. It ensures the security, decentralization, and innovation of the blockchain ecosystem. While the process of mining Bitcoin is challenging, the rewards and benefits make it a compelling endeavor for those willing to invest in the necessary hardware, software, and energy. As the cryptocurrency market continues to evolve, Bitcoin mining funding will remain a crucial component in the journey towards a more secure and decentralized future.
